On Sunday, PM Imran Khan, during an interview with the Al-Riyadh newspaper, thanked Saudi Arabia for announcing $3 billion financial help to Pakistan earlier this week. “The budgetary support will help the proportion of payment of Pakistan in the milieu of soaring commodity prices globally,” he said. “I am extremely grateful to the KSA for the recent aid and financing of $1.2 billion refined petroleum products during the year,” he added.
